WebApr 12, 2024 · Tuesday, April 18 is the last day for certain homeowners to apply for relief on their 2024 property taxes. Idahoans with property valued at less than $400,000 may qualify if they are either 65 or older, veterans, widowed, a parentless child under 18 or disabled and earn less than $37,000 a year.
